Output 0a17bb40a8b84e286afb5cd3886aee85521248a6423d83817e1523afc828b099:1

value
6953964759288
script pubkey
OP_0 OP_PUSHBYTES_20 4f2c96ab4a5cddf0bb5d7125e2089b757e83ef8d
address
tb1qfukfd262tnwlpw6awyj7yzymw4lg8mudru3z84
transaction
0a17bb40a8b84e286afb5cd3886aee85521248a6423d83817e1523afc828b099
confirmations
143232
spent
true